Output 24860d7ccdf14fc7909bcb28988fa942b919f5749c15054f97c8868c87a50d58:28

value
11002945
script pubkey
OP_0 OP_PUSHBYTES_20 1e6e4c64db46882f8e6273b4f6d4ee92c362aa5f
address
ltc1qrehycexmg6yzlrnzww60d48wjtpk92jl72ns8s
transaction
24860d7ccdf14fc7909bcb28988fa942b919f5749c15054f97c8868c87a50d58
spent
true